Application Logic
Description
Livestock tags will aim to collect a broad spectrum of data:
Location of livestock
Temperature
Any other information
Sensor data could be augmented to collect data about the status of the land (environment humidity, temperature, etc.)
Consider whether cameras/images (use of drones) could provide additional information.
Description
Data collected could be time critical to be processed (e.g. detecting illness), where edge computing is required. However, this can be adopted at a later stage.
Identify information that could be extrapolated based on the sensor data collected.
Description
Data needs to be studied to determine the ML models that could be developed. Assessments such as symptoms indicating illness that could be predicted by changes in data (e.g. temperature).
Joint effort between SME and data scientists is required for model development.
Consider how MV can help here as well and that will have an impact on sensors and data to be collected.
Expected benefits
Prevention of disease outbreak through early detection and containment
Detection of abnormal behaviours to address potential issues hampering yield
Key value created
Maintaining a healthy livestock for better production
